Summary of How I Raised Myself from Failure to Success in Selling by Frank Bettger

"How I Raised Myself from Failure to Success in Selling" by Frank Bettger is a self-help book that provides valuable insights and practical advice on how to excel in the field of sales. The author shares his personal journey from being a failed insurance salesman to becoming one of the most successful salespeople of his time.

The book is divided into several chapters, each focusing on a specific aspect of selling. Bettger emphasizes the importance of enthusiasm and how it can significantly impact sales success. He believes that enthusiasm is contagious and can help build strong relationships with customers.

Bettger also emphasizes the significance of building trust and credibility with customers. He suggests that salespeople should always be honest, reliable, and deliver on their promises. By doing so, they can establish long-term relationships with clients and gain their loyalty.

The author provides practical tips on effective communication and active listening. He emphasizes the importance of understanding customers' needs and tailoring sales pitches accordingly. Bettger also encourages salespeople to ask open-ended questions to engage customers in meaningful conversations and uncover their pain points.

Furthermore, the book highlights the importance of setting clear goals and developing a positive mindset. Bettger shares his personal experiences of how setting specific, achievable goals helped him stay focused and motivated. He also emphasizes the power of visualization and positive affirmations in achieving success.

Bettger emphasizes the significance of continuous learning and self-improvement. He encourages salespeople to invest time in studying their products, industry trends, and sales techniques. By constantly improving their knowledge and skills, salespeople can stay ahead of the competition and provide better solutions to their customers.

The author also discusses the importance of perseverance and resilience in the face of rejection and failure. He shares his own experiences of overcoming setbacks and turning them into opportunities for growth. Bettger believes that failure is a stepping stone to success and encourages salespeople to learn from their mistakes and keep pushing forward.

In conclusion, "How I Raised Myself from Failure to Success in Selling" is a comprehensive guide that offers valuable insights and practical advice for sales professionals. Through his personal experiences and practical tips, Frank Bettger provides a roadmap for achieving success in the field of sales.

1. The Power of Enthusiasm

One of the key takeaways from Frank Bettger's book is the importance of enthusiasm in selling. Bettger emphasizes that enthusiasm is contagious and can greatly influence the success of a salesperson. He shares his personal experience of transforming from a failure to a successful salesperson by simply injecting enthusiasm into his interactions with customers. According to Bettger, enthusiasm not only helps build rapport with customers but also instills confidence in them, making them more likely to buy.

Bettger suggests that salespeople should cultivate enthusiasm by focusing on the positive aspects of their products or services and genuinely believing in their value. He advises salespeople to constantly remind themselves of the benefits their offerings bring to customers and to convey this enthusiasm through their words, tone, and body language. By harnessing the power of enthusiasm, salespeople can create a positive and energetic atmosphere that attracts customers and increases their chances of closing deals.

3. The Power of Asking Questions

Bettger emphasizes the importance of asking questions in sales. He believes that asking the right questions not only helps salespeople understand their customers' needs and preferences but also builds trust and rapport. Bettger advises salespeople to ask open-ended questions that encourage customers to share their thoughts and feelings.

By actively listening to customers' responses, salespeople can gain valuable insights and tailor their sales approach accordingly. Bettger also suggests that salespeople should ask for feedback and opinions, as this not only shows genuine interest but also helps in building stronger relationships with customers. By mastering the art of asking questions, salespeople can uncover customers' pain points, address their concerns, and ultimately close more deals.
